Understanding Load-Bearing Metal Studs


Load-bearing metal studs are typically made from steel, which provides excellent strength-to-weight ratios. Unlike their wooden counterparts, metal studs do not warp, twist, or shrink, ensuring that your walls remain straight and true over time. These studs are engineered to hold up the structural load of the building, including the weight of the walls, roofs, and any potential live loads, such as furniture and inhabitants.


The design of load-bearing metal studs usually includes a hollow cross-section, allowing for additional benefits such as easy installation of insulation and electrical wiring. Their uniformity and precision also facilitate more straightforward construction processes, minimizing the time and effort required on-site.


Advantages of Load-Bearing Metal Studs


1. Strength and Durability Metal studs can withstand greater loads than wooden studs without bending or breaking. Their inherent resistance to environmental factors such as moisture and pests adds to their longevity.


2. Fire Resistance One of the key advantages of metal studs is their non-combustible nature. They do not ignite or contribute to the spread of fire, making them an essential component for fire-rated wall assemblies.


3. Sustainability Many metal studs are made from recycled materials, and they can be fully recycled at the end of their life cycle. This contributes to a reduced environmental impact compared to traditional building materials.


4. Cost-Effectiveness While the initial cost may be higher than that of wooden studs, the long-term savings on maintenance and potential insurance premiums due to fire resistance can offset this investment.

5. Flexibility in Design Metal studs can be cut and shaped easily, allowing for greater flexibility in architectural design. This is particularly beneficial for projects that require bespoke solutions.


Factors to Consider When Purchasing Load-Bearing Metal Studs


1. Gauge Metal studs come in various gauges, with lower numbers indicating thicker and stronger studs. For load-bearing applications, a gauge of 20 to 12 is typically recommended, depending on the specific load requirements.


2. Sizing Ensure that you choose the correct dimensions for your project. The width and height of the studs should align with the building's architectural plans and load requirements.


3. Coating and Finish Consider whether you need galvanized metal studs or ones with a different protective coating. Galvanization can prevent rust and corrosion, making it ideal for humid or coastal environments.
